Effects of cadmium and lead on the life-cycle parameters of juvenile earthworm Eisenia fetida

• We examine Cd and Pb impact on life-cycle parameters of juvenile earthworms E. fetida.
• MDA – biomarker of oxidative stress may be related to life-cycle parameters.
• Juveniles survival was analyzed at different points in time applying a survival model.

Juveniles Eisenia fetida were exposed to cadmium (1–500 µg Cd g−1) and lead (20–2500 µg Pb g−1) for fourteen weeks in order to evaluate the impact on life-cycle parameters (survival, growth, sexual maturation, and cocoon production) and lipid peroxidation (expressed as concentration of malondialdehyde (MDA)). Both metals were found to significantly affect survival of the juveniles (fourteen-week LC50 296±125 µg Cd g−1 and 911±164 µg Pb g−1) and alter their development. Cd and Pb severely affected the weight of the juveniles, prolonged the time to sexual maturation (at the highest concentrations, earthworms did not reach sexual maturity at all), and reduced cocoon production. LC50 significantly decreased with the time of earthworm exposure, indicating that chronic exposure to the same levels of contaminants in the soil may have more detrimental consequences than short-term exposure. A survival model showed that the survival probability for the juveniles decreased significantly with time and the concentration of metals in the soil. The metals induced a significant increase in MDA concentration (2.98-fold and 1.54-fold at 250 µg Cd g−1 and 2500 µg Pb g−1, respectively), and the content of MDA was negatively related to the weight of the juveniles and the percentage of mature individuals (p<0.05).
